I've recently just restored my computer and suddenly byond won't work. The client itself installs fine but when I try to 'join' a game or launch it, it doesn;t at all react to it. I was curious if anyone was aware of something that might fix this problem?

I've already tried install flash player and turning off my firewall.
Is Flash for IE installed? It's different from the Flash for real browsers, and it's needed here.

I would recommend checking out your task manager to see if dreamseeker.exe appears in the process list at any point, and if it disappears on its own or stays open.

Also, I strongly recommend doing a full reinstall of BYOND. You don't need to erase your old configs, but reinstalling should setup the byond:// protocol if it's not working properly on your system.
I actually fixed the problem. Thank you though! I wasn't aware you could install a 'stable' version. I installed the 'beta' which apparently doesn't work atm. Installing the 'stable' over the 'beta' fixed it.

The beta won't work for you if you don't have the right DirectX installed. (It requires 9.0c, and apparently some Windows installations don't come with it because Microsoft is run by monkeys.) If you download a DirectX updater you shouldn't have any further issues with the beta. Before stable release I intend to solve the problem by including a redistributable package with the BYOND installer.

Most likely, your computer restore removed the files needed for the right DirectX support.
